    These videos that show how to change the alternator without removing the cooling fans all fail to mention that there is a wire clip attached to the alternator's lower right rear mounting bracket.
    These shortcut videos all magically skip over this part of the removal process.
    I wonder how many people cause damage to their car's wiring when yanking out the alternator using this shortcut method?
